ASP.NET MVC I hit this error today while working with an MVC3 application. It appeared out of the blue – but don’t they always? Fortunately, I make a habit of committing my work into SVN every time my tests pass, so I could have just reverted back to my last Revision, but I wanted to know what I did to cause this.
Much to my demise, the optimistic fixes didn’t work:
- Restart the debugger several times, because surely that will fix it :-)
- Close Visual Studio and reopen it.
Just kidding. But we do tend to try those don’t we?
Back on topic, I looked at the changes between my current work space and the last working revision. Turns out somehow the web.config in the Views directory was deleted. Once I restored the file from SVN, all worked wonders again.
Wonderfully descriptive error message, isn’t it?
